DWI arrests made

While on patrol on U.S. 211 west of Washington late on the night of Oct. 13, Dep. Anthony Berry stopped Luis C. Payan, 25, of Washington, Va.

Payan was charged with DWI and not having a valid Virginia operator's license.

A few minutes later, Dep. Berry stopped a Flint Hill man on U. S. 211 near Amissville and charged him with driving while under the influence of alcohol.

Dep. Barry had initially stopped Michael V. Deluise, 30, for speeding, and detected a strong odor of alcohol in the car.

After applying a field sobriety check — which he failed — Dep. Berry charged Deluise with DWI, speeding and refusal to take a alcohol-detection test.
